OHIO — A 17-year-old girl was killed and four others were injured in a two-vehicle crash Sunday evening in Union County, according to the Ohio State Highway Patrol.

Troopers were dispatched around 7:24 p.m. to Hyland Croy Road near Johnston Drive following reports of a collision.

Investigators said a northbound Kia Forte, driven by 17-year-old Claudia Phan of Dublin, crossed the center line and struck a southbound Ford Explorer driven by 37-year-old Jason Lyle of Lewis Center.

Both vehicles veered off the right side of the road after the impact. Phan suffered fatal injuries and was pronounced dead at the scene.

Lyle was taken to Riverside Methodist Hospital with serious injuries. His front-seat passenger, 34-year-old Ashley Lyle, was also transported to Riverside Methodist with minor injuries. Two juvenile passengers in the Explorer were taken to Nationwide Children’s Hospital, also with minor injuries.

The crash remains under investigation by the Ohio State Highway Patrol.
